Deborah Banyas is a mixed media artist who was a fixture at the Coconut Grove Arts Festival in Miami, Florida for many years but is now retired and focusing on local projects in her home state of Ohio. Her whimsical stuffed fiber and carved wood art features pins/brooches and large wall sculptures incorporated with polymer clay elements.
